» Quickly Selecting a Range in the Workbook
CATEGORY - Excel Worksheet, Workbook
VERSION - All Microsoft Excel Versions
The best way to select a cell or range of cells in either the current or any other sheet in the workbook is by selecting the Name defined for that range from the Name Box dropdown list to the left of the Formula Bar.
The Name Box contains a list of the Names assigned to the cell addresses. Selecting a Name is the same as selecting the address of a cell or range of cells in the active workbook.
